Inclusion criteria

Inclusion criteria: 1: 1) Age of 18-75 years old; 2) ECOG or PS score 0-1 predicted survival time =3 months; 3) Small cell lung cancer (SCLC) confirmed by histopathology or cytopathology with extensive stage according to the American Legion Lung Association guidelines; 4) Huatan Jiedu decoction group without previous anti-tumor treatment; 5) TCM syndrome differentiation is phlegm poisoning syndrome; 6) at least one measurable tumor lesion (diameter > 1cm); 7) Subjects voluntarily participated in this study signed the informed consent form and the compliance was good

Exclusion criteria

Exclusion criteria: 1: 1) combined with other primary malignant tumors; 2) patients with contraindications to immunotherapy after basic evaluation before immunotherapy; 3) patients with a history of autoimmune diseases or long-term use of systemic steroids or immunosuppressive agents; 4) complicated with serious primary diseases of the heart cerebrovascular liver kidney hematopoietic system; (5) pregnant women lactating women patients with mental disorders intellectual and language disorders; 6) Unable to cooperate with the baseline assessment; 7) Using other Chinese medicine or Chinese patent medicine preparation; 8) With multiple factors affecting oral medication (such as inability to swallow intestinal obstruction etc.) or with oral allergy history contraindication or intolerance to the main components of Huatan Jiedu prescription or Huatan Jiedu No. 2 prescription; 9) participated in other drug clinical trials within 4 weeks before randomization (the washout period was calculated from the end of the last treatment); 10) According to the investigator's judgment those who have concomitant diseases that seriously endanger the safety of the subjects or affect the completion of the study or those who are considered to be unsuitable for the study for other reasons
